Why You Need a Tennis Racquet Bag
Ok, let’s get to the real talk: Do you really need a bag made specifically for tennis racquets? It might not seem like a big deal at first, but once you start playing more often, you’ll quickly notice how much easier and better it is to have a proper bag for your tennis gear. First off, the bag is made to protect your racket. Racquets can be easily scratched or damaged if they are not properly stored. But a racquet bag has a padded compartment that keeps your gear safe, even when you’re on the move.
Also, think about space. You’re not just bringing a racquet to the court, but a water bottle as well, a towel or maybe even clothes for changing. So, you do need something to keep all your gear together and organised, so you’re not rummaging around last minute. And some bags even come with thermal compartments that protect the racquet strings from heat, which is a huge plus if you play outside in hot weather.
Thus, if you want to stay organised and protect your gear, that’s already a good enough reason to buy tennis racquet bags.

Common Materials Used
Polyester/Nylon
Most tennis gear bags are made from polyester or nylon. That’s because these materials are super durable and hold up very well even with daily use. Plus, they are super lightweight, which is a bonus if you’ve already got heavy gear to carry.
Another huge plus is that these materials are water-resistant. So, if you are ever caught in the rain, you won’t need to worry about your stuff staying dry. They are overall a solid pick for when you need something tough without being bulky.
Thermal Lining
Bags with thermal lining are great for keeping your racquets safe from extreme heat. In summer, when the sun is intense, your racquet strings can easily get damaged if they’re not properly protected. That’s why it’s a smart idea to go for a bag with thermal lining, especially if you play tennis regularly in hot weather. It helps your gear last longer and perform better.
